Лого vc.ru

Советы по выживанию на игровом рынке от 13 российских разработчиков

Советы по выживанию на игровом рынке от 13 российских разработчиков

Леонид Сиротин, бывший генеральный продюсер Game Insight, а ныне независимый эксперт, в преддверии доклада на конференции DevGAMM поднял на своей странице на Facebook вопрос — какими советами по выживанию в игровой индустрии могут поделиться отечественные профессионалы геймдева.

Редакция рубрики «Рынок игр» выбрала наиболее интересные ответы.

Поделиться

Леонид Сиротин на своей странице в Facebook попросил коллег из игровой индустрии описать «Заповеди выживания разработчика».

Сам Сиротин своим мнением обещал поделиться в своём докладе на конференции DevGAMM в мае — а заодно вручить небольшой приз тому, чьи ответы окажутся наиболее похожими на его собственные.

Игорь Кирилюкразработчик браузерной ролевой игры «Королевство»
  1. Если ты чего-то не знаешь или не умеешь — найди того, кто знает, и разберись. Нет ничего хуже пинания болтов по причине «это мы не проходили, это нам не задавали».
  2. Кто делает апдейт в пятницу, тот заранее готов пожертвовать выходными.
  3. Ошибаться могут все, но если ты регулярно наступаешь на одни и те же грабли — это с тобой что-то не так,а не с граблями.

Конкретика — заповеди выживания для небольшой компании с точки зрения проджект-менеджера:

  1. У тебя не будет возможности продублировать всех в команде, подумай заранее, что и как ты будешь делать, если конкретный разработчик ушел в загул, серьезно заболел или решил уволиться.
  2. У проджект-менеджера, как мне кажется, два критерия оценки его работы — показатели его проекта и количество смежных действий, которые каждый член команды может более или менее эффективно делать. Если твой геймдизайнер падает в обморок от вида XML или Json-файла или же впадает в ступор от необходимости сделать запрос в базу — ты что-то сделал не так.
  3. Если к тебе не обращаются с вопросами дольше недели, то тут одно из двух — или ты нашел идеального специалиста в вакууме или уже что-то идет не так. Лучше всегда исходить из плохого варианта и спросить, как дела, самому.
  4. Вас мало, будь добр понимать, чем и как живет каждый твой сотрудник. Это сэкономит тебе кучу нервов в случае форс-мажора.
  5. Дисциплина — это хорошо, но если вас меньше 20, можно и нужно практиковать индивидуальный подход по времени работы, приходам в офис и прочее.
  6. Менеджер всегда в ответе за всё перед теми, кто «выше». Победа команды — общая победа с акцентом на тех, кто реально рвал попу. Любой провал — это провал менеджера, а не конкретного исполнителя. А уже как менеджер распределит остатки кинетической энергии дальше на команду — его дело, но за закрытыми дверями.
  7. До определенного момента можно и нужно давать столько суверенитета конкретному исполнителю, сколько он захочет взять. Задача проджект-менеджера — поймать момент, когда кривая эффективности споткнулась и пошла вниз, и, соответственно, «загрузить последний бэкап», урезав права.
  8. Никогда не нужно ругать за ошибки. Ругать нужно только за их повторение при тех же обстоятельствах. Сделавший ошибку и понявший, почему она произошла — молодец и зайка.
Константин Гавришразработчик студии Boolat Games

Так как под разработчиком вряд ли имеются в виду именно программисты, то:

  1. Делать игры — это не хобби, а тяжелый труд.
  2. Найдите издателя и слушайтесь его во всем. Он обычно умнее.
  3. Не бойтесь копировать решения успешных проектов, но копируйте с умом.
Игорь Чекалинразработчик студии JoinGames

Разработка игры, претендующей на коммерческий успех, начинается с разработки механики монетизации. То есть в корне не верен подход «сначала пишем игру определённого жанра или сеттинга, а когда игра будет на 90% готова, задумаемся о монетизации и прикрутим её по-быстрому».

Любовь Волковаруководитель проектов студии NARR8

У меня есть выстраданное: у проекта должен быть один понятный и отвечающий за него руководитель. Проект без руководителя — как курица без головы.

А с десятью руководителями — как с десятью головами.

Евгений Рязановразработчик студии Game Insight
  1. Слушать чужие советы, но всегда иметь своё мнение.
  2. Не копировать бездумно чужой опыт .
  3. Понимать, что делаешь. Иметь свое видение. Любить то, что делаешь (не путать с «делать игру своей мечты»).
  4. Понимать, для кого ты это делаешь.
  5. Избегать людей-овощей (тем, кому пофиг, что делать, главное чтобы платили), даже если это овощ-профессионал. Они могут погубить любую хорошую идею.
Виталий Жабчикигровой разработчик
  1. Никогда не делай игру своей мечты.
  2. Всегда подвергай всё сомнениям и смотри на игру с разных сторон.
  3. Исследуй рынок, выбери свою аудиторию, не пытайся охватить всех.
  4. Продумай все возможные пути распространения игры.
  5. Разбей разработку на этапы с краткосрочными целями. Правильно распоряжайся своими ресурсами.
  6. Аргументируй или найди обоснование наличия каждой детали в игре.
  7. Собери как можно больше фидбека об игре. Не бойся спрашивать и консультироваться.
Александр Зоричписатель

Аккуратно формализуй все этапы разработки и жёстко контролируй сроки их выполнения.

Вячеслав Кокоревразработчик студии Game Insight
  1. Нужно искать и заводить проактивных лидов.
  2. Нужно играть в игры на любых платформах, чтобы быть в курсе того, что происходит в индустрии.
  3. Сотрудников нужно учить и объяснять, почему надо делать именно так, а не просто говорить «сделай так».
  4. Нужно знать свой продукт и разбираться в каждом его аспекте.
  5. Нужно постоянно тестировать свой продукт и собирать о нем фидбек из разных источников.
  6. Нужно стараться производить оценку с точки зрения игрока — насколько проект интересный и красивый.
  7. Нужно понимать, для какой аудитории делается игра, исходя из это делать дизайн и арт, мешать жанры и набивать её фичами.
  8. Нужно к выпуску альфа-версии иметь полное видение всех механик игры и 90% иметь реализованными, а прототипированием заниматься на ранних стадиях, а не тогда, когда весь арт отрисован.
  9. Нужно держать в уме сроки разработки, «when it's done» может себе позволить только Blizzard. Не забывать про праздники, выходные, отпуска.
  10. В разработке всегда есть кранчи, с этим надо смирится и принять как данность.
  11. За разработчиками всегда надо проверять выполненную работу, ответственно и качественно делают 10%.
  12. Нужно проводить всякие тимбилдинговые мероприятия, где сотрудники могут пообщаться в неформальной обстановке и мощно забухать, это сильно повышает идейную сплоченность.
  13. Нужно, чтобы у команды было понимание прогресса в разработке и стадии, на которой он находится. Это мотивирует. Особенно касается программистов, которые, как правило, работают над отдельной фичей и не видят всей картины.
  14. Нужно изучать сторы и статистику.
  15. Надо, чтобы то, над чем вы работаете приносило радость и удовольствие самому, иначе не получится трудиться честно и качественно и сбацать хоть сколько-нибудь хитовый продукт.
Артем Харламовменеджер по проектам Game Insight
  1. Будь готов очень много работать.
  2. Найди издателя.
  3. Используй чужой опыт.
  4. Следи за рынком.
Влад Кулигиндиректор по продукту и связям с партнёрами EVA Studio
  1. Постоянно учись новому и прокачивайся. Стагнация в геймдеве — смерть.
  2. Работай как «краб на галерах». Без кранчей и бессонных ночей точно не обойдется. И привыкайте, что отпуск в геймдеве — это просто шанс поработать из дома.
  3. Успех приходит не сразу, запасись терпением. Набирайся опыта, наступай на грабли, выпускай больше проектов, работай над качеством и однажды всё получится.
  4. Разработка игры — это 95% прагматизма и 5% романтики (ради которой многие из нас и идут в геймдев). Deal with it.
Макс Донскихвице-президент по издательству Game Insight, основатель Road 404

Вникай, не верь, не расслабляйся.

Валентин Мерзликиневангелист издательского направления Creative Mobile

Приготовь три конверта:

  • на first playable;
  • на доширак;
  • а в третий сложи паспорта программистов и дизайнеров.
Сергей Комаргенеральный директор Mizar Games

Если ты самый умный в комнате — ты не в той комнате.

Статьи по теме
Обсуждение от Леонида Сиротина, Game Insight: Как сделать игру про больших шагающих роботов14 ноября 2014, 10:34
Популярные статьи
Показать еще
Комментарии отсортированы
как обычно по времени по популярности

1. В любой непонятной ситуации сажай негра рисовать кенгуру.

Что такое евангелист?

0

Сейчас есть настоящие евангелисты - от Unity, Unreal Engine, они несут знание, свет, тепло, лицензии и техподдержку, рассказывают о том, как обрести веру в 3-хмерные движки и справиться со стрессами в трудную минуту. А я ненастоящий евангелист, я просто помогаю компании Creative Mobile, разработчику гоночных игр из Эстонии с огромной аудиторией, стать настоящим издателем. Несу миру знание о том, что Creative Mobile - это издатель, и с нами можно работать.

Искренне надеюсь, что использование слова "евангелист" в этой статье не оскорбит чувства верующих, и они не подадут в суд, прокуратуру и ФСБ просьбы проверить законность таких постов в пост.

А по-моему это белка, а не кенгуру)

0

это толстая белка. да)

И никто не написал - "сливай бабло на рекламу эффективно". Сделать можно прекрасный продукт, но у большинства студий как правило ограниченные возможности и бюджеты в аспекте маркетинга, не загубить проект на этапе его распространения в массы - весьма сложно.

Shwimbr,
"Суть игры в том, чтобы отдохнуть от реальной жизни, а не блядь доставать бумажник каждый раз, когда тебе надо построить домик!"
- вы в кино когда идете, каждый раз двери взламываете, или иногда платите?

Igor Kiriliyk,
А Вы, простите, когда в кино идете, платите перед каждым сюжетным поворотом? Или может раз в 30 минут?

0

В кино сразу за билет. А вот в парке на аттракционах - за каждый аттракцион )

0

Ну так и я за каждую игру отдельно плачу. А вот если я захочу прокатиться на колесе обозрения, а оно вдруг остановится на полпути и попросит "доплатить, чтобы спуститься на землю", я вряд ли когда-нибудь еще в этот парк вернусь.

Другое дело, если на полпути мне предложат купить напитков и, например, плед. Донат должен добавлять новые возможности, а не возвращать искусственно убранные старые. На мое скромное мнение.

Все дело в очень субъективной формулировке "искусственно убранные старые" :)

0

Разработчики говно-браузерок раздают советы. "Это какой-то позор". Особенно хороши заявочки вроде этой:

"Будь готов очень много работать".

Это что, советы для восьмилетних детей?

Также понравилось вот это:

"Разработка игры, претендующей на коммерческий успех, начинается с разработки механики монетизации. То есть в корне не верен подход «сначала пишем игру определённого жанра или сеттинга, а когда игра будет на 90% готова, задумаемся о монетизации и прикрутим её по-быстрому»."

Т.е. ничего еще нет, но давай-ка подумаем о монетизации! Продавцы воздуха, мать вашу так! Неудивительно, почему наш геймдев в жопе.

а вы сами из геймдева? не надо сводить вопрос к "выяснению отношений", а то я вижу ваш агрессивный настрой)

0

Половина тезисов-как на футболках официантов в двух палочках

0

1.не делай обучающие игры для детей
3.не делай хороший дизайн, рисуй всё на коленке
2.сделай лучше игру с пузырьками

0

"Ошибаться могут все, но если ты регулярно наступаешь на одни и те же грабли — это с тобой что-то не так,а не с граблями."
Даёшь ещё 1 грабли види фляжек и бутылей ;)
Смешно до слез , сами то в свои слава верите ? Одни лишь пустые слова.

0

В комментах съезд диванных икспертов всея рунета.

0

Возможность комментирования статьи доступна только в первые две недели после публикации.

Сейчас обсуждают
Андрей Малолин

Так начинающему или совсем без опыта работы?

Почему в Санкт-Петербурге сложно найти дизайнера интерфейсов
0
Константин Фанки

Что за Codewise? Кто нибудь слышал про них до этого рейтинга?

Avito оказалась единственным российским представителем в рейтинге Deloitte Technology Fast 500
0
Den Neustroev

Складывается впечатление, что вы из Avito.

Avito оказалась единственным российским представителем в рейтинге Deloitte Technology Fast 500
1
Gregory Golovanov

У нимакс вполне себе московский ценник

Почему в Санкт-Петербурге сложно найти дизайнера интерфейсов
0
GaLL

Подскажите где и как лучше искать стажировку начинающему веб дизайнеру (без опыта работы) в Казани? Готов ухватиться за любую возможность.

Почему в Санкт-Петербурге сложно найти дизайнера интерфейсов
0
Показать еще